Typical approaches to learning and development (L&D) and typical organizations don’t exist. Organizations function in many different ways depending on their contexts. And so does L&D. Contingency theory tells us that definitions of aims, policies and strategies, learning programmes, lists of activities and analyses of the role of the L&D function are only valid if they are related to the context or circumstances of the organization. A learning and development leader quoted by Daly and Ahmetaj (2020: 34) said that ‘I don’t think that it is possible to separate ‘learning’ from the context within which it takes place.’ Descriptions in books like this can be no more than generalizations that ...
